ACF/AL Members Are Reminded QSIR Is Due Jan. 31, 2019

The Department of Health (DOH) has issued a Dear Administrator Letter (DAL) announcing the availability of the Quarterly Statistical Information Report (QSIR) for the 4th quarter of 2018. The report, which must be completed and submitted by all adult care facilities (ACFs) via the Health Commerce System (HCS), is due no later than Jan. 31, 2019. DOH does not accept late submissions; failure to submit this report by the due date may result in enforcement action. Additionally, facilities with a certified bed capacity of 80 beds or more, in which 20 percent or more of the resident population are persons with serious mental illness, are required to submit additional information outlined in regulation.

Please note that while several people in the ACF’s organizational roles may input data for this report, ultimately the Administrator must review the report prior to submission, complete the attestation statement, and submit the completed report.
